    An Australian Muslim leader has made a direct plea to the group holding Douglas Wood hostage in Iraq, asking it to release him unharmed.
    President of the Lebanese Muslim Association Keysar Trad says the Mufti is planning to fly to Iraq in the hope of personally asking Mr Wood's captors to release him.
